Citizenship, via financial investment. Presently, as of March 15, 2022, the amount of investment is $800,000 (in Targeted Work Areas and Backwoods) and $1,050,000 in other places (non-TEA zones). Congress has accepted these amounts for the following five years beginning March 15, 2022.


To get the EB-5 Visa, Investors should create 10 full time united state jobs within 2 years from the date of their full financial investment. EB5 Investment Immigration. This EB-5 Visa Need ensures that investments add directly to the U.S. job market. This applies whether the jobs are created straight by the company or indirectly under sponsorship of an assigned EB-5 Regional Facility like EB5 United

These work are identified with models that use inputs such as development expenses (e.g., building and construction and devices expenses) or yearly profits generated by continuous procedures. On the other hand, under the standalone, or straight, EB-5 Program, just direct, full-time W-2 worker settings within the business might be counted. A crucial risk of relying only on direct employees is that team reductions due to market problems could cause not enough permanent placements, potentially bring about USCIS rejection of the capitalist's request if the work production need is not met.

The economic version then forecasts the number of direct work the brand-new business is most likely to create based on its awaited incomes. Indirect work determined with financial models refers to employment generated in sectors that provide the products or services to business straight associated with the task. These tasks are produced as an outcome of the enhanced demand for products, materials, or services that sustain business's procedures.

This action has been a significant success. Today, 95% of all EB-5 funding is elevated and invested by Regional Centers. Given that the 2008 monetary dilemma, access to resources has been constricted and local budget plans remain to deal with significant shortfalls. In numerous regions, EB-5 investments have loaded the funding space, offering a new, vital source of resources for local financial growth tasks that renew areas, produce and support tasks, framework, and services.

Even more than 25 countries, including Australia and the United Kingdom, use similar programs to draw in foreign investments. The American program is more strict than many others, needing considerable risk for investors in terms of both their financial investment and immigration condition.


Households and individuals that seek to relocate to the United States on a permanent basis can apply for the EB-5 Immigrant Capitalist Program. The United States Citizenship and Migration Provider (U.S.C.I.S.) set out various needs to get long-term residency through the EB-5 visa program.: The very first step is to discover a qualifying investment chance.


As soon as the chance has actually been determined, the investor must make the investment and submit an I-526 application to the united state Citizenship and Migration Solutions (USCIS). This application has to consist of evidence of the investment, such as bank statements, purchase arrangements, and company strategies. The USCIS will certainly description review the I-526 request and either authorize it or demand additional evidence.
